Threats from Global Cyber Actors
Globalization has increased the complexity and volume of cyber threats faced by military technology networks worldwide. Global cyber actors exploit vulnerabilities in interconnected systems, targeting defense databases and operational technologies. These threats range from state-sponsored hacking groups to independent cybercriminals seeking to disrupt military readiness.
Notably, incidents such as the 2017 NotPetya attack demonstrated the catastrophic impact that a coordinated cyber assault can have on military capabilities. Such events reveal how quickly an adversary can gain access to sensitive information, compromising national security and operational integrity. This reliance on interconnected systems accentuates the inherent risks within a globally integrated military infrastructure.
Moreover, the emergence of advanced persistent threats (APTs) highlights the strategic intentions behind cyber operations. These actors often engage in espionage to gather intelligence about military technologies and capabilities, undermining global partnerships. The implications extend beyond immediate breaches; they complicate international cooperation on military tech, as concerns over security vulnerabilities become paramount.
The evolving landscape of cyber threats necessitates robust defense strategies. Countries must prioritize cyber resilience within their military frameworks to mitigate the risks posed by global cyber actors. This includes implementing advanced encryption methods, real-time threat monitoring, and fostering international collaborations aimed at enhancing cybersecurity practices.

Accountability in Arms Trade
The accountability in arms trade refers to the responsibility of nations and corporations involved in the production, sale, and transfer of military technology. With globalization, the network of arms trade has expanded, often complicating oversight and transparency.
Under this framework, governments must adopt stringent regulations to ensure that arms are not diverted to unauthorized users, which could exacerbate conflicts or contribute to human rights violations. Global partnerships in military technology require robust accountability mechanisms to prevent misuse.
Moreover, international agreements, such as the Arms Trade Treaty, aim to set universal standards for arms sales and transfer. The binding nature of such treaties instills responsibility in the arms trade process, promoting ethical practices among nations.
This growing interconnectedness calls for increased vigilance and proactive measures to maintain accountability. Nations must collaborate to establish clear guidelines regarding the ethical implications of arms trading, especially in conflict-prone regions, thereby fostering responsible military innovation.

Case Studies of Global Military Technology Innovation
Globalization has significantly impacted military technology innovation, exemplified by various case studies highlighting collaborative advancements. The Joint Strike Fighter program is a prime instance, illustrating how multiple nations collaborated to develop cutting-edge fighter jets. This multinational effort not only enhanced design efficiency but also facilitated technological sharing among allied forces.
Another case is the NATO Alliance Ground Surveillance (AGS) program, which showcases the integration of resources and expertise from member countries. The AGS focuses on unmanned aerial vehicles (UAVs) equipped with sophisticated sensors, enabling enhanced surveillance capabilities. Such international partnerships are crucial in streamlining military innovation and promoting interoperability among forces.
The Cyber Defense Cooperation Initiative is a noteworthy example of globalization’s effect on military tech concerning cybersecurity. With increasing cyber threats, nations are uniting to share intelligence and develop protective measures. This collaboration underlines the necessity of joint efforts in securing military systems from global actors.
These case studies illustrate how globalization is driving military tech innovation across nations. By pooling resources and expertise, countries can create more effective defense solutions, ultimately shaping the future landscape of military capabilities.
